r_towle
Cap,n
My son is a licensed inspector here in MA and a pretty saavy computer guy.
From what he told me, the systems are locked up tight...the end user cannot do anything without having the tech contractor come in and do it.

So, you would need to obtain the same exact printer for the system, or buy a new one and hire the tech guys to come install it.
I suspect the tech guys wont allow you to install any other printer than the one they use just so they dont have to support 1Mm different printers...that is really understandable.

To be cheap, get the make, model and serial number printer.
Its going to be the cheapest route for your friend.
Anything else, even if its free, will either cost to much to get it installed, or wont be allowed and will end up in the dumpster anyways.

Easiest thing to do is call a printer tech company, or bring it to a service shop and have them clean it and replace what is broken.
